The signature barn, constructed with reclaimed wood, was the perfect place to stage a long communal table and a cozy lounge vignette with pieces from Found Vintage Rentals.

Instead of going inside the barn, I opted to design our dining experience al fresco, taking advantage of the temperate and crisp California autumn evening My initial inspiration was the gingko tree. While there are none on property at Greengate, gingko trees are my favorite and always remind me of a special trip I took to Tokyo. Using the gingko’s golden leaves as a reference point, I collaborated with Asha of Wilder Floral Co. to design a warm, luxurious tabletop layered in shades of ochre, amber and gold, lush with texture and visual interest. La Tavola’s embroidered linens in a soft butter yellow served as the perfect base for our design.

Casa de Perrin brought in the loveliest Anna Weatherly china edged in 24K gold, and charming amber and milk glass goblets. I love that our napkin rings from Theoni Collection really tied things together, in an antique gold style that looked like leaves. Their beautiful glass votives also added warmth and a bit of sparkle. Found Vintage Rentals provided bentwood chairs, bridging the rustic barn backdrop with our refined tabletop. Found also created the coziest vignettes with furniture upholstered in mustard velvet and cream linen, perfectly styled with patterned pillows and throws. Asha’s arrangements were overflowing with texture including garden roses, dahlias, and my favorite amber-hued cymbidium orchids. Potted ferns added a fresh accent.

We just love the die-cut gingko placecards by Jen Aitchison with calligraphy by Anne Robin, too!

Field to Table Events catered a delicious dinner using fresh, local and organic ingredients. Attendees dined on inventive eats, like a compressed beet and goat cheese salad, risotto with king crab and prawns, duck confit with grilled figs and fresh grilled halibut and tenderloin – all served family style.
